BCS CISMP (Information Security & Management Principles Training) Outline

Domain 1: Information Security Management Principles

  • Information Security Management Principles 
  • Need and Benefits of Information Security 

Domain 2: Information Risk  

  • Threats to and Vulnerabilities of Information Systems 
  • Risk Management

Domain 3: Information Security Framework 

  • Organisation and Responsibility 
  • Organisational Policy, Standards and Procedures 
  • Information Security Governance 
  • Information Security Implementation  
  • Security Incident Management 
  • Legal Framework 
  • Security Standards and Procedures 

Domain 4: Security Lifecycle 

  • Information Lifecycle 
  • Identify the Stages of the Information Lifecycle 
  • Concepts of Design Process Lifecycle Including Essential and Non- Functional Requirements 
  • Testing, Audit, and Review 
  • System Development and Support 

Domain 5: Procedural/People Security Controls  

  • Risks to Information Security Involving People 
  • User Access Controls 
  • Training and Awareness 

Domain 6: Technical Security Controls 

  • Technical Security 
  • Networks and Communications Systems 
  • External Services 
  • Cloud Computing 
  • IT Infrastructure

Domain 7: Physical and Environmental Security Controls

  • Physical Security 
  • Protection of Equipment 
  • Managing Intruder 
  • Clear Screen and Desk Policy 
  • Moving Property on and Off-Site 
  • Procedures for Secure Disposal 
  • Security Requirements in Delivery and Loading Areas 

Domain 8: Disaster Recovery and Business Continuity Management 

  • Relationship Between Dr/BCP, Risk Assessment and Impact Analysis 
  • Resilience of Systems and Infrastructure 
  • Approaches to Writing Plans and Implementing Plans 
  • Need for Documentation, Maintenance, and Testing 
  • Need for Links to Managed Service Provision and Outsourcing 
  • Need for Secure Off-site Storage of Vital Material 
  • Need to Involve Personnel, Suppliers, IT Systems Providers, etc. 
  • Relationship with Security Incident Management 

Domain 9: Other Technical Aspects  

  • Investigations and Forensics 
  • Role of Cryptography

BCS CISMP (Certificate in Information Security Management Principles) Exam Information

The BCS Certificate in Information Security Management Principles (CISMP) Exam assesses professionals' understanding of information security management principles and practices. This certification focuses on evaluating an individual's ability to effectively manage information security within an organisation. The format of the exam is as follows: 

  • Question Type: Multiple Choice 
  • Total Questions: 100 
  • Total marks: 100 Marks 
  • Pass mark: 65%, or 65/100 Marks 
  • Duration: 120 Minutes 
  • Open Book/Closed Book: Closed book
